Understand the Complexity of Royalties
Royalties in the entertainment world can take many forms: performance royalties, mechanical royalties, synchronisation fees, and residuals, to name a few. Each has its own calculation methods, collection agencies, and payment schedules. Without specialist knowledge, businesses risk misreporting figures or missing deadlines. Ensure Contract Compliance
Every royalty agreement comes with its terms. Some demand semi-annual reporting, while others demand quarterly reporting. Some base payments on net receipts, while others are based on gross revenue. Accountants specialising in entertainment ensure your royalty reporting aligns with these agreements, preventing costly breaches and maintaining professional credibility.
Maintain Transparency with Creators
Artists and rights holders value transparency. Clear, detailed royalty statements not only build trust but also reduce the volume of payment queries. A good accountant will design reporting templates that break down how each payment was calculated, the source of revenue, and any deductions made for costs or fees.
Manage Cross-Border Payments
The entertainment industry is global, which means royalties often cross borders. This adds layers of complexity, such as currency exchange, withholding taxes, and international compliance.
